Woodland management

 

Helping restore native woodlands

Many native English woodlands have had very little management during the last 50 years and have become mono cultures with very little age structure, resulting in a loss of coppiced habitats. Over 60% of local woodlands have no on going management.

If you are a woodland owner I can advise you on the creation and management of wildlife habitats within your woods and the best practices for deciduous woodland management, in particular coppicing with standards which is the traditional method of woodland management in the midlands.

I create coppice rotation plans and felling licence applications for woodland owners.
